Madras HC's Order for Flow Link Systems Pvt. Ltd.

Madras HC: GST Refund Must be Examine on Documents Related to ITC Availing & Zero-Rated Products Exporting

During remanding the matter the Madras High Court ruled that the refund claim needed to be examined and determined established on the documents related to the claiming of the ITC and the export of the product on zero-rated grounds. SC's Order for Vardan Associates Pvt. Ltd.

SC Lowers Tax Penalty to 50% for Transportation of Goods After Expiry of GST E-Way Bill

In the case of Vardan Associates Pvt. Ltd. vs. Assistant Commissioner of State Tax Central Section & Ors, the Supreme Court of India provided a judgment. The case concerns the transportation of goods and the levying of penalties after the expiry of the E-way bill validity. The Court declined the penalty levied on the appellant […]

Delhi HC's Order for Polytec Industries

Delhi HC: GSTIN Can’t be Cancelled With Retrospective Effect for Non-filing of Returns

The Delhi High Court held that only the case that an assessee does not furnish the returns for a certain duration does not direct that the registration of the assessees needed to be cancelled with the retrospective date indeed covered the duration when the returns get filed and the assessee was compliant.
